FOOD BENEFIT INCOME ELIGIBILITY LIMITS AND
MAXIMUM BENEFIT AMOUNTS
OCTOBER 1, 2024 – SEPTEMBER 30, 2025
Household Size | Maximum Gross Monthly Income 200% FPL Categorically Eligible |
Elderly / Disabled Separate Household 165% FPL | Maximum Gross Monthly Income 130% FPL Simplified Reporting |
Maximum Net Monthly Income 100% FPL | Maximum Allotment |
1 | $2,510 | $2,071 | $1,632 | $1,255 | $292 |
2 | $3,408 | $2,811 | $2,215 | $1,704 | $536 |
3 | $4,304 | $3,551 | $2,798 | $2,152 | $768 |
4 | $5,200 | $4,290 | $3,380 | $2,600 | $975 |
5 | $6,098 | $5,030 | $3,963 | $3,049 | $1,158 |
6 | $6,994 | $5,770 | $4,546 | $3,497 | $1,390 |
7 | $7,890 | $6,510 | $5,129 | $3,945 | $1,536 |
8 | $8,788 | $7,249 | $5,712 | $4,394 | $1,756 |
Each additional member | $898 | $740 | $583 | $449 | $220 |
